Demi Moore has opened up about the difficult experience of watching her ex-husband Bruce Willis’ decline following his dementia diagnosis but had high praise for his second wife, Emma Heming Willis, who has become an author and advocate for caregivers. However, she’s now facing some backlash after revealing she placed the Hollywood superstar in a separate home.
“I have so much compassion for Emma in this, being a young woman,” Moore said of Hemming Willis in a pretaped interview played on an episode of The Oprah Podcast that centered on an interview with Heming Willis. “There’s no way that anybody could have anticipated where this was going to go. And I really think she’s done a masterful job. She has been so dedicated to forging the right path. She’s had equal amounts of fear and strength and courage in navigating this.”
